The SP4 service pack was a significant maintenance release. It aggregated smaller patches into a stable, independent version, much like the "Service Pack" updates for the Microsoft Windows operating system. This approach ensured that users could install a comprehensive update rather than dozens of individual hotfixes, improving reliability and reducing deployment complexity.

Newer AVEVA platforms run on upgraded database schemas. When opening a 12.1 project in E3D, the system prompts the administrator to upgrade the databases. This operation is irreversible ; comprehensive physical backups of the project directories must be archived before execution. aveva pdms 121 sp4 52

AVEVA PDMS (Plant Design Management System) has long been a cornerstone of 3D design in the process plant, marine, and power industries. While AVEVA has transitioned toward its newer E3D Design solution, (Service Pack 4, Hotfix/Fix Release 52 or similar, frequently noted around late 2013-2015 cycles) remains a critical version for many engineering projects requiring stability and mature, trusted functionality.
